Alright next one. This story comes from a children's book I tried to write. It was supposed to have seven stories with good morals, but this was the only one that got finished. Enjoy!


The Wisest Man

There once was a wise man that lived to be a thousand years old. Throughout his long life he acquired all the knowledge of the world. You could ask him any question at all and he would have an answer.
One day while he was walking through town, a farmer approached the wise man and said, “The crops this year are not as bountiful as last year’s. How do I solve this problem?” The wise man said, “The land is like a person. It grows tired after a hard day’s work and needs time to rest. You should cut your land into two parts. Farm one side one year and the other side the next year. This will give the land time to rest from its hard work.”
“Thank you so much sir, I shall follow your advice.” Said the farmer and walked away.
A little while later, a poor young man went to the wise man and asked, “Excuse me, could you give me a little money so that I may buy some food?” The wise man said to him, “I shall give you something far greater than money. I shall give you knowledge. Tell me, do you like fish?”
“Oh, I love fish! In fact, that is what I was planning on buying.” said the young man. The wise man tells him, “There is a lake just a mile from here. You can catch fish there.”
“But I do not have a fishing pole.” explained the young man. The wise man then said to him, “There is more than one way to catch a fish. You could use your shirt as a net. You can use a sharp stick as a spear. Why, you can even use your fingers as bait and catch a fish with your bare hands.” The young man said, “I never thought of that! Oh, thank you kind sir.” With that, the young man hurried towards the lake.
While he the wise man was walking home, he was stopped by a knight who held something concealed in his hands. He said to the wise man, “I have a bird in my hands. Is it dead or alive?” The knight was trying to trick the wise man. If the wise man said it was alive, the knight would crush the bird say it was dead. If the wise man said it was dead, the knight would release it and say it was alive. So the wise man said to the knight, “The answer is in your hands.” and walked away.
The end.
